County of statue: Barber County
Location of statue: Main St. & US 160, Barber County Veterans Memorial, Kiowa
Date dedicated: January 11, 2001

The eagle has a "rounded: look, - done on purpose to resemble the World War II Honorably Discharged Pin referred to as the "Ruptured Duck"
